Transaction 1889cef278023ea764589b33bd425e8b8c3603209ec9f70281632357eab2bbd2
1 Input
1 Output
-
1889cef278023ea764589b33bd425e8b8c3603209ec9f70281632357eab2bbd2:0
- value
- 4472105
- script pubkey
- OP_0 OP_PUSHBYTES_20 c1e7ca8e99798886c9af9c2ed9207d89e030264a
- address
- bc1qc8nu4r5e0xygdjd0nshdjgra38srqfj2rwqurc